There are multiple choices readily available if you're considering oral implants. Your dentist will certainly pick the best one for you based in component on the quantity of healthy jawbone you have. Let's have a look at the options offered and the distinction in between implants and various other common dental options. Endosteal implants are one of the most common sort of implants.
1 Endosteal implants look like small screws. Your oral surgeon will operatively place the dental implant deep into your jawbone. The screw replaces the missing out on tooth's root. Unlike natural tooth roots, an implant can secure numerous teeth rather than simply one. In time, your natural jawbone will grow around the oral implant, making it more powerful and extra stable.
The company connects the joint throughout the first dental implant procedure2 or within numerous months. 1 These treatments are anxiety-producing for some individuals. 3 That's entirely easy to understand, but know that dental implant surgery has a 90 to 95% success rate. 1 Endosteal dental implants can last a lifetime, especially if you have great oral hygiene practices such as preventing sugary foods and drinks.

4 If you don't have adequate healthy and balanced jawbone for an endosteal dental implant, bone augmentation treatments are often done beforehand to replace or construct up bone. 2 This eliminates the demand for a subperiosteal dental implant and may give a much more permanent, secure choice for you. Bone enhancement is likewise referred to as a bone graft.
In some circumstances, they will make use of a here synthetic, bone-like product instead. 2 The bone grafting material advertises brand-new, healthy bone development. This creates sufficient bone to hold and maintain an endosteal oral implant. 2 When there isn't enough jawbone to support an endosteal dental implant, your physician might use a subperiosteal dental implant.
If you have a subperiosteal dental implant placed, the metal implant post continues to be noticeable above the gumline, until the provider attaches a fabricated tooth to it. 5 A solitary implant replaces just one tooth, while a full set of implants changes all of the teeth in your mouth.

6 For some patients, a dental professional might suggest changing each individual tooth with a solitary implant. This is one of the most expensive and operatively intensive choice. In other instances, clients may obtain implant-secured dentures,6 likewise called an implant-supported bridge. 7 Implant-secured dentures include a row of false teeth protected with as few as four implants along the top or lower jawline.
The All-on-4 is a row of dentures protected with 4 dental implants along the upper or reduced jaw that avoids having to do a bone graft. 2 An All-on-4 is an irreversible solution however the overdenture is detachable for oral cleanings and exams. 8 The 3-on-6 contains three private oral bridges connected to six dental implants.
